Book Synopsis

Every child, no matter their starting point or background, and no matter their additional and different needs, should have an equitable chance of success at school.

This first book in the Equity in Education series looks at how schools can foster a better sense of belonging and ensure they are truly inclusive of all learners, thus mitigating the effects of an increasingly unequal, fractured society. To ensure a childâs birth does not also become their lifeâs destiny, Matt Bromley shows how an inclusive school culture can be created through a process that is as simple as ABC:

  • Attendance: raising the attendance and punctuality of disadvantaged learners
  • Behaviours: helping students develop appropriate behaviours for learning so that they can conduct themselves positively and develop the skills needed to access an increasingly challenging curriculum.
